莫斯科中国贸易中心工程防止结构连续倒塌设计

摘    要:建筑抗倒塌问题近年来在欧美国家得到广泛关注。结合莫斯科中国贸易中心工程的防止结构连续倒塌设计,比较了国外一些相关设计规范和标准之间的相互关系,提出满足俄罗斯规范要求的防止连续倒塌设计计算方法,并将其与正常情况下的结构计算进行比较,找出其中带规律性的问题。

关 键 词:结构的整体坚固性  构件的需供比  转变途径法  局部抗力增强法

Design of China Trade Center Building in Moscow to Resist Progressive Collapse

Abstract:In recent years,the methodology of progressive collapse prevention for building is widely concerned in Europe and United States engineering community.The China trade center building in Moscow is 180m at its highest point.According to Russian codes of building to resist progressive collapse,the tall buildings of No.2 plot and No.3 plot are need to design for avoiding progressive collapse.A series key design problems of the buildings are introduced,including fail models of structural members,design methods,key-points of calculation,the basic demands of USA codes and economic analysis.
Keywords:structural robustness  demand and capacity ratio  alternate path method  improving specific local resistance method
